1.Bibliometric analysis about nurses′ on-the-job training evaluation in China
Guihua YANG ; Linlin JIAO ; Zongxia CHANG ; Wei YUAN ; Juan DU
Chinese Journal of Practical Nursing 2016;32(21):1665-1668
Objective By reviewing the relevant literature, we explored the current status and problems of the evaluation of the training effectiveness, and put forward the corresponding countermeasures, in order to provide a theoretical basis for the effect evaluation of nurse training in China. Methods By searching Citation online search and integration system (CITE), the Chinese biomedical literature service system (CBM), we included the literatures on the effect evaluation of the nurses training in the core journals from January 2006 to November 2015. Retrieval literatures were imported the bibliographic management software Note express by database. The corresponding field were analyzed in the literature′s age distribution, evaluation object, evaluation model, evaluation method, evaluation index and evaluation tool, et al. Results There were 343 literatures had retrieved, the total number of literatures presented a increasing tendency. The evaluation methods, evaluation tools and evaluation indicators presented a tendency of diversity, and the evaluation model was relatively single. Only 16 (4.7%) literatures tried to construct the training effect evaluation system of nurses, which was not based on some theory or hypothesis, which had not been effectively put into practice. Conclusion The effect evaluation system of nurse training needed to be done in depth, such as reconstruction of the new training evaluation model, the establishment of training evaluation system of different professional, different levels, different positions, to research evaluation methods, evaluation criteria and clinical practice testing, to design, training evaluation management software etc.
2.Effect of human umbilical cord mesenchymal stem cell-paracrine substance on liver function and hepatocytes proliferation in FHF rat
Linlin SUN ; Zhengyan ZHU ; Zhi DU ; Jiao LI ; Peng WANG ; Yingtang GAO ; Jiamei ZHOU
Chinese Journal of Hepatobiliary Surgery 2011;17(4):313-317
ObjectiveTo investigate the therapeutic effect of human umbilical cord mesenchymal stem cell-paracrine substance on fulminant hepatic failure (FHF) rat, and to study the effect on liver function and hepatocyte proliferation. MethodsMesenchymal stem cells(MSCs)were separated from human umbilical cord, and surface makers of cells were detected by flow cytometry. Human umbilical cord mesenchymal stem cells-conditioned medium(MSC-CM) was prepared. FHF rat model was induced by intraperitoneal injection of D-galactosamine and they were randomly diveded into three groups: MSC-CM group, NS group, PHGF group. 24 h later, 1 ml MSC-CM, 1 ml 0. 9% NaCl solution and lml PHGF solution was injected into the tail vein of MSC-CM, NS, and PHGF rats, respectively. In each group (n=8 per group), blood samples were collected at 12, 24, 36, and 60 h after treatment from inner canthus for analysis of blood ALT and TBIL levels. We used five rats per group for tissue collection after sacrifice at 36 h after treatment and 10 animals per group for survival analysis. PCNA immunohistochemical staining was used in the sections of liver tissue to detect hepatocyte proliferation. Results24 h after treatment, the levels of ALT and TBIL in the MSC-CM and PHGF groups were lower than those in the NS group(P<0. 05), but there was no significant difference between the MSC-CM and PHGF groups. There were more PCNA-positive hepatocytes in the MSC-CM and PHGF groups than in the NS group(P<0.01), but there was no significant difference between MSC-CM and PHGF group. Survival analysis found that the survival rate of rats in the MSC-CM and PHGF groups was higher than that of rats in the NS group (P=0. 049), but there was no significant difference between the MSC-CM and PHGF group. ConclusionsThe paracrine substance of human umbilical cord mesenchymal stem cells can stimulate hepatocyte proliferation and improve liver function of FHF rats, potentially creating a new avenue for the treatment of FHF.
3.Effect of acupressure on chemotherapy-induced digestive tract reaction for malignant tumor pataints
Jihuan FENG ; Guihua YANG ; Linlin JIAO ; Zongxia CHANG ; Wei YUAN ; Juan DU
Chinese Journal of Practical Nursing 2014;30(27):51-55
Objective To evaluate the effect of acupressure on chemotherapy-induced digestive tract reaction of malignant tumor patients.Methods We searched Pubmed,Medline,Embase,AMED,Cochrane Library,Cancerlit and Cinabl,China Biology Medicine disc (CBM),China National Knowledge Infrastructure (CNKI),VIP database (VIP)and Wanfang database,the databases were searched from the establishment of the database to March 2014.We identified randomized controlled trials (RCTs) and of acupressure on chemotherapy-induced digestive tract reaction for malignant tumor patients.Results In total,8 RCT,959 patients were included.Meta-analysis showed that compared with the no implementation of acupressure,acupressure could effectively reduce the frequency,duration and severity of chemotherapy-induced nausea,vomiting and retching.Meanwhile,acupressure could decrease anti-emetic medication dosage,but could not increase quality of life.Conclusions Acupressure can improve the digestive tract reaction of malignant tumor patients,alleviate the suffering of patients.Meanwhile acupressure couldn't increase the medical burden and mental burden of patients.More attention should be paid to the effect of acupressure on baseline level of state anxiety,functional state and more items.
4.Establishment of the limited cell line of skin fibroblast and their differentiation to hepatic cells
Zhengyan ZHU ; Zhi DU ; Ying LUO ; Jiao LI ; Linlin SUN ; Peng WANG ; Tong LIU ; Yingtang GAO
International Journal of Biomedical Engineering 2011;34(5):284-287,292
Objective To establish the long-term culture system for fetal skin fibroblast by performing long time in vitro cultivation of the cells,and study the potential of its differentiation to hepatocytes.Methods Fibroblast was isolated from human fetus skin tissue.Surface phenotypes of cells were detected by ICC and FCM,and biological characteristics were analyzed by the karyotype analysis and soft agar colony formation observation.ALB、CK18、CK19 were detected by ICC,glycogen stain by PAS,AFP and ALB mRNA by RT-PCR after P3~30cells were induced differentiation by cytokines of HGF,FGF4 and OSM.Results CD29,CD49f,HLA- Ⅰ and CD 105 were highly expressed while CD90 hardly in skin fibroblast.The rate of induced differentiation of fibroblast into hepatocyte-like cells was approximately 5%.The cells could be cultured in vitro for almost 50 passages with normal karyotype and no oncogenic and immortalized characteristics.Conclsion The skin fibroblast possesses the characteristic of mesenchymal stem cell and can be induced into hepatocyte-like cell in vitro.
5.Bibliometric analysis on nursing job-matching evaluation index system based on competency theory in China
Guimei ZHAO ; Chunyan YANG ; Guihua YANG ; Linlin JIAO
Chinese Journal of Modern Nursing 2016;22(32):4647-4652
Objective To analyze the literature related to post competency evaluation index system that based on competency theory and know the deficiencies in the construction of index structure,in order to strengthen its normative and scientification and provide reference for the construction of index structure.Methods By retrieving the database of China national knowledge infrastructure (CNKI),Chinese biomedical literature service system (CBM),Wanfang and VIP database,we included the literature about the post competency evaluation index construction in the core journals from January 2007 to March 2016.Literature acquired by retrieval were imported Note Express 3.1 software,then the title,the first author,year of publication,evaluation object,system framework,system building method,the level of evaluation index and the weights of index were analyzed.Results There were 314 articles,and the overall number of literature was increasing in the past nine years.The evaluation objects were divided into the junior nurses,clinical nurses,the nursing managers,nursing teachers,nursing students,community nurses and new nurses,and the number of articles were:33,157,41,28,29,6 and 20.The main methods were multifarious,there were 20 articles adopted Delphi and analytic hierarchy process (AHP).The contents of index mainly consisted of 3 level such as clinical nursing,nursing management and nursing education.The contents of first-level index were mainly focus on knowledge,skill,social role,self-concept,trait and motivation,while the differences of second-level index were great.Conclusions The constructing methods of nursing post competency evaluation index system in our country are diversified,but relatively loose and lack of systemic.The elements of evaluation index are not full and normative,and the main research contents were knowledge and skill dimension;the weighted empowerment approach is relatively single,and the main methods are experiential judgment and qualitative description.The rigorous scientific design and measurement analysis and qualitative and quantitative method are insufficient.

7.Meta analysis on influences of LAT on asthma control of pediatric asthma patients
Guihua YANG ; Linlin JIAO ; Zongxia CHANG ; Wei YUAN ; Juan DU
Chinese Journal of Modern Nursing 2016;22(12):1646-1651,1652
Objective To evaluate the influences of laser acupuncture therapy ( LAT ) on asthma control of pediatric asthma patients .Methods Electronic data searched in databases like Cochrane Library , Joanna Briggs Institute Library , Pubmed, MEDLINE, EMbase, AMED, Cancerlit and Cinahl , China Academic Journal Network Publishing Database (CNKI), SinoMed (CBM), etc., from time range of January 1992 to July 2015 , were brought into randomized controlled trial ( RCT ) which were pediatric asthma patients influenced asthma control by LAT .Maastricht-Amsterdam rating scale was adopted to evaluate quality of this research , and Meta analysis was conducted by software of RevMan 5.1.6 afterwards.Results Five RCTs with 254 patients were included .It was revealed in Meta analysis that LAT could effectively improve pediatric asthma patients ′indexes of pulmonary function , like forced vital capacity ( FVC) , forced expiratory volume in one second/forced vital capacity (FEV1/FVC), maximal mid-expiratory flow curve (MMEF) (Z=4.55,2.62,7.02;P<0.01) and life quality (Z=5.40,P<0.000 01);meanwhile, LAT could obviously reduce dose of steroid for pediatric asthma patients (Z=4.21,P<0.000 1).It was revealed by descriptive analysis results that LAT could relieve symptoms in respiratory system of pediatric asthma patients .Conclusions LAT can effectively improve control level of pediatric asthma .FVC, FEV1/FVC, and MMEF can be used as effect indexes of pediatric asthma patients treated by LAT , while FEV1 and PEF have no statistic difference and still to be testified by clinical RCTs with multi centers and large samples .
8.Functions of SNARE complex in glial cells and its relationship with the development of depressive disorder
Juanhua GU ; Yang JIAO ; Lin LU ; Linlin WANG
Journal of Shanghai Jiaotong University(Medical Science) 2024;44(5):653-657
Depression is a common cause of human disability and death.Some patients are not sensitive to antidepressants,and also the recurrence rate is very high.Unfortunately,there are many problems with existing antidepressants.So,it is urgent to find a new antidepressant aiming at multiple targets.Recently,researchers have found that soluble N-ethylmaleimide-sensitive factor attachment protein receptor(SNARE)complex is closely related to the progression of depression.This review discusses the potential mechanisms of the SNARE complex in glial cells,and hopes to contribute to the understanding of depression and provide new ideas for clinical development of novel antidepressant drugs.
9.Optimization and Evaluation of Conditions for Orthotopic Nude Mouse Models of Human Liver Tumor Cells
Yu MENG ; Dongli LIANG ; Linlin ZHENG ; Yuanyuan ZHOU ; Zhaoxia WANG
Laboratory Animal and Comparative Medicine 2024;44(5):511-522
Objective The study aims to optimize the conditions for constructing orthotopic nude mouse models of liver cancer by injecting human liver tumor cell lines and to explore appropriate timings for drug administration. Methods Human hepatocellular carcinoma Hep3B and hepatoblastoma HepG2 cell lines, which stably expressing the luciferase reporter gene (LUC), were selected. The linear correlation between the luciferase luminescence intensity and the number of liver tumor cells was analyzed using a Small Animal In Vivo Imaging system to verify the luminescent efficiency of the human liver tumor cells. Different concentrations (8×106, 2.4×107, 7.2×107 cells/mL) and resuspension media (PBS, Matrigel) of human liver tumor cell suspensions HepG2-LUC and Hep3B-LUC were orthotopically inoculated into the liver lobes of 5-week-old female BALB/c nude mice (12 groups, 7 mice each) to construct human liver tumor nude mouse orthotopic cancer models. Every 7 days, the weights of mice were recorded, and the growth of orthotopic tumors was monitored using the Small Animal In Vivo Imaging system. On day 35 post-cell inoculation, mouse livers were dissected, and pathological slices were prepared for HE staining to observe histopathological changes in liver tissues. Results The luminescence intensity of human liver tumor cell lines was positively correlated with the number of cells (R2=0.983 1, R2=0.970 5), indicating their suitability for orthotopic model construction. Successful modeling was achieved in the high-concentration groups of HepG2-LUC, the low-, medium-, and high-concentration groups of HepG2-LUC+Matrigel, the medium- and high-concentration groups of Hep3B-LUC, and the low-, medium-, and high-concentration groups of Hep3B-LUC+Matrigel. For both HepG2-LUC+Matrigel and Hep3B-LUC+Matrigel groups, mice in the high-concentration groups exhibited significantly reduced body weight compared to the low- and medium-concentration groups (both with P<0.05). The luminescence intensity of successfully modeled mice increased exponentially over time (R2>0.950 0), and reached a minimum of 1.0×107 p/(s·cm²·sr) by day 14 post-transplantation. Mice in the low- and medium-concentration groups of HepG2-LUC and the low-concentration group of Hep3B-LUC showed no significant pathological changes, while the other groups exhibited evident liver tumors and hepatocyte lesions. Conclusion For the HepG2-LUC cell line, the recommended injection volume is 50 µL with a cell density of 2.4×107 cells/mL, resuspended with Matrigel, followed by drug administration or prognostic measures on day 7 post-modeling. For the Hep3B-LUC cell line, the recommended injection volume is 50 µL with a cell density of 7.2×107 cells/mL, not resuspended with Matrigel, with administration or prognostic measures on day 14 post-modeling.
10.Comparison of performance of two prenatal diagnostic techniques for the detection of chromosomal mosaicisms in amniocytes.
Weijia SUN ; Jiasun SU ; Tiansheng LIU ; Hongqian HUANG ; Luping OUYANG ; Linlin WANG ; Jiao LI ; Jingsi LUO
Chinese Journal of Medical Genetics 2022;39(8):842-847
OBJECTIVE:
To assess the value of chromosomal karyotyping analysis and single nucleotide polymorphism-based microarray (SNP-array) for the detection of chromosomal mosaicisms in amniotic fluid samples.
METHODS:
Seventy four pregnant women with fetal mosaicisms detected by both methods were retrospectively analyzed.
RESULTS:
Among the 74 mosaicisms, 12 were pseudo and 62 were true mosaicisms, which included 1 Robertsonian translocation, 3 deletions, 4 supernumerary markers, 19 autosomal aneuploidy mosaicisms, 30 sex chromosome aneuploidy mosaicisms and 5 isometric chromosome mosaicisms.
CONCLUSION
Chromosome karyotyping analysis and SNP-array have their own advantages and limitations for the diagnosis of mosaicisms. When the two methods have yielded inconsistent results, fluorescence in situ hybridization may be used for further verification.
